Big Ten Championship Game 2011 Projections: Michigan State Clinches Legends Division, Await Winner Of Penn State Vs. Wisconsin

Penn State's game against Wisconsin next week will determine who heads to the Big Ten championship game.

One spot in the inaugural Big Ten Championship game has already been filled as Michigan State routed Indiana 55-3 to claim the inaugural Big Ten Legends Division Championship. The other spot will be decided in next week's regular season showdown between the Penn State Nittany Lions and the Wisconsin Badgers in Madison for the Big Ten Leaders Division.

The Nittany Lions are 9-2 (6-1) after their 20-14 win Saturday over Ohio State. The Badgers are also 9-2, but 5-2 in conference. Although the Badgers have an additional conference loss, a head-to-head win over Penn State would give them the tie-breaker and send them to the championship game.

The Badgers were once considered national championship contenders as quarterback Russell Wilson was considered a Heisman Trophy candidate until their consecutive mid-season losses to Michigan State and Ohio State, both on Hail Mary plays in the last minute of the game. The Nittany Lions lost their FBS opener to Alabama, but were unscathed in the Big Ten until last week's loss at home to Nebraska.
